Description: Bronze jar with applique showing drunken Dionysos leaning upon a satyr. Circa 400 BC. From a grave in Eretria, Euboea. On display in the Room 38 of the National Archaeological Museum in Athens. Picture by Giovanni Dall'Orto, November 11 2009.
